我的mysql 5.7是直接解压安装的 如何升级新版本的mysql啊
时间: 2023-12-31 12:16:36 浏览: 52
如果您的MySQL是直接解压安装的,那么升级到新版本可以按照以下步骤进行:
1. 停止MySQL服务器
使用以下命令停止MySQL服务器:
```
$ sudo systemctl stop mysql
```
如果您的MySQL安装不是作为系统服务运行的,则可以使用以下命令停止MySQL服务器:
```
$ mysqladmin -u root -p shutdown
```
2. 备份数据
在升级之前,建议您备份MySQL数据库以避免数据丢失。您可以使用以下命令备份数据:
```
$ mysqldump -u username -p dbname > backup.sql
```
其中,`username`是您的MySQL用户名,`dbname`是您要备份的数据库名称,`backup.sql`是备份文件的名称。
3. 下载最新版本的MySQL
访问MySQL官网 https://www.mysql.com/,下载最新版本的MySQL服务器安装包。
4. 解压新版本的MySQL
使用以下命令解压新版本的MySQL:
```
$ tar -zxvf mysql-VERSION-linux-glibc2.12-x86_64.tar.gz
```
其中,`VERSION`是您下载的MySQL版本号。
5. 复制配置文件
复制旧版本的MySQL配置文件到新版本的MySQL目录中:
```
$ cp /path/to/old/mysql/my.cnf /path/to/new/mysql/
```
6. 更新MySQL
使用以下命令更新MySQL:
```
$ mysql_upgrade -u root -p
```
其中,`root`是MySQL管理员用户名,`-p`选项表示提示输入管理员密码。
7. 启动MySQL服务器
使用以下命令启动MySQL服务器:
```
$ sudo systemctl start mysql
```
如果您的MySQL安装不是作为系统服务运行的,则可以使用以下命令启动MySQL服务器:
```
$ /path/to/new/mysql/bin/mysqld_safe &
```
8. 检查MySQL版本
使用以下命令检查MySQL版本:
```
$ mysql -V
```
如果输出的版本号是最新的版本号,则升级成功。
需要注意的是,升级MySQL可能会导致一些应用程序不兼容,因此在升级之前请确保您已经对其进行了测试。建议您在生产环境之前先在测试环境中进行升级。
相关推荐
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)